The scale and velocity of AI value creation has been unlike anything else before: Anthropic is on track to go from Zero to $9B ARR by Dec 2025; it is forecasting $70B ARR by 2028, its seventh birthday. For context, Salesforce, founded 26 years ago, reported $38B revenue for FY25!
In the US, so large has been the data center expansion that the national energy grid is now the bottleneck for more compute! The data center capacity is expected to more than double by 2030 (see figure below). I’d take this with a pinch of salt - we expect this to be even faster as the utility and strategic importance of AI grows.
While frontier companies like Anthropic capture headlines, enterprise adoption is still early - and that’s where the next wave of value will emerge. Only a third of high-performing enterprises spend meaningfully (>20% of digital budget) on AI (see figure below). We expect both variables — % digital spend and number of high-performing enterprises — to grow. As many known issues - for example, agents’ performance, lack of agentic-fin infra - get solved, we expect the category to expand multi-fold.

What does Blok do? Imagine you were launching a new product – could be a mobile app, a new credit card plan, or a new insurance bundle. What if you could ask a genie before building: Will my customers like this? Which personas will like it the most, and what revenue lift can we expect?
Blok builds AI persons -- synthetic user personas based on cognitive science and event log data -- and runs them through thousands of simulations. The result: faster product decisions, less waste, and better use of engineering resources. Within weeks of launch, they hit $1M ARR and signed a Fortune 500 client.
Outside our portfolio, Listen Labs (raised $27M led by Sequoia) and Artificial Societies (Point72, YC) are building alternative products for behavior-modelling.
